Force Unleashed sells 1.5 million in five days

LucasArts announced last night that The Force Unleashed has moved more than 1.5 million copies worldwide since it launched last weekend.

Having been at retail for only five days, the figure is a record for the publisher.

"The record-setting sales of Star Wars: The Force Unleashed shows the undiminished power of Star Wars and its popularity across all media types, including video games," said LucasArts president Darrell Rodriguez.

"We're blown away by the response."
